Warning Signs You Need Sprinkler System Water Removal

Don’t wait until it’s too late to address the issue. Here are some warning signs that you need sprinkler system water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Are you noticing musty odors in your home or office that just won’t go away? This could be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ore it – our team can help you identify the source of the odor and restore your property to its former condition.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Are your floors warped or buckled? This could be a sign of water damage or uneven drying. Our team can help you ass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your floors to their original condition.

Staining or Discoloration

Are you noticing staining or discoloration on your walls or ceilings? This could be a sign of water damage or moisture issues.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and develop a plan to restore your property to its former condition.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Are you hearing unusual sounds or noticing leaks in your home or office? This could be a sign of water damage or a broken pipe. Our team can help you ass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property to its former condition.

Visible Water Damage

Are you noticing visible water damage on your walls, ceilings, or floors? This could be a sign of a larger issue that needs to be addressed. Our team can help you assess the damage and develop a plan to restore your property to its former condition.

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ost in Oxbow Estates, AZ

The cost of sprinkler system water removal in Oxbow Estates, AZ can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ate to help you understand the costs involved. Here’s a general breakdown of what you can expect: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ed to remove it.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process.
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the cleaning and sanitizing required.
Final inspection and touch-ups $500 – $1,000 The complexity of the restoration process and any necessary touch-ups.
